• Viernes 8 de Noviembre de 2024, 11:31

Mostrar Mensajes

Esta sección te permite ver todos los posts escritos por este usuario. Ten en cuenta que sólo puedes ver los posts escritos en zonas a las que tienes acceso en este momento.


Temas - Pereyra

Páginas: [1]
1
VB .NET / Procedimiento almacenado para loguerar a aplicasion
« en: Lunes 23 de Febrero de 2009, 21:46 »
Ayuda urgente con procedimiento almacenado de SQL Server 2005 express y aplicación en VB 2005.
Estimados amigos, estoy  desarrollando una aplicación como proyecto final de mi 1er años en programación.
Por ahora todo iba bien, pero surgió un inconveniente, no sé cómo lograr que un usuario registrado en el programa se loguee al mismo pudiendo así ingresar en la aplicación.
Para su registro no use ningún procedimiento almacenado ya que use el asistente visual de VB2005 que me permite crear un DataSet Tipado y volcar este en el form, esto crea así varios objetos junto a la conexión y un navegador.
El asunto ahora es que preciso crear un procedimiento almacenado que me permita loguerame en un loginform verificando los datos con los ingresados en el formulario de operadores.
Aquí agrego el código del formulario de operadores que es donde quedan alojados los datos de quienes se loguearan para que sea más ilustrativo:

Public Class NuevoOperadorForm

    Private Sub LinkLabel1_LinkClicked(ByVal sender As System.Object, ByVal e As System.Windows.Forms.LinkLabelLinkClickedEventArgs) Handles LinkLabel1.LinkClicked

        MessageBox.Show("Registro Cancelado")
        Close()
    End Sub
    Private Sub OPERADORESBindingNavigatorSaveItem_Click_1(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les OPERADORESBindingNavigatorSaveItem.Click
        Me.Validate()
        Me.OPERADORESBindingSource.EndEdit()
        Me.OPERADORESTableAdapter.Update(Me.OperadoresDS.OPERADORES)

    End Sub

    Private Sub NuevoOperadorForm_Load(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les MyBase.Load

    End Sub
End Class

Bueno , preciso el código que iría en el form de login que tiene dos textBox el de login llamado TxtBoxUsuario y el de contraseña llamado TxTBoxContraseña, ósea , tampoco estoy seguro si va allí por que lo que yo quiero es usar un procedimiento almacenado.
Les detallo los campos de la tabla operadores con su tipo de dato:
Nombre_Operador Varchar(50)
Login Varchar(50)
Password Varchar (50)
Bueno espero puedan ayudarme desde ya muy agrad

2
VB .NET / Demasiados argumentos para 'Public Overridable Overloads
« en: Lunes 16 de Febrero de 2009, 21:39 »
Escribo la siguiente linea en un boton para poder buscar un cliente pero me da error.
Me.CLIENTESTableAdapter.FillByNombre(Hardware_stor eDataSet.CLIENTES,"%" & TextBox1.text& "%")
Pero me da el siguiente error:
Demasiados argumentos para 'Public Overridable Overloads Function FillByNombre(dataTable As Hardware_storeDataSet.CLIENTESDataTable) As Integer'.
Ahora yo he leido por ahi que esto se debe a que por la delcracion de la funcion espera solo un argumento y yo parece que le paso dos.
pero lo cierto es que tengo que poder ver esos datos.
Alguien me podria ayudar con esto?
Muchas gracias.

Páginas: [1]